The Power of Rotomolding


Rotomolding (rotational molding) is a manufacturing process that produces hollow, seamless plastic products. For water storage, this is a game-changer. Because Flotek’s tanks are molded as a single piece, they lack the seams that typically act as weak points in cheaper alternatives. This results in a tank that is exceptionally durable, UV-resistant, and capable of withstanding the harsh South African sun without cracking or leaking.


1. Rainwater Harvesting: Turning Your Roof into a Resource


For residential homes and commercial warehouses, the roof is a massive, untapped catchment area. By integrating Flotek’s rotomolded tanks with a gutter and filtration system, you can harvest thousands of liters of free water every year.


  • For Residents: Harvested rainwater is perfect for irrigation, washing cars, and filling swimming pools. With a proper filtration system, it can even be plumbed into the home for toilet flushing and laundry, significantly reducing your monthly municipal bill.


  • For Businesses: Large-scale commercial roofs can collect enough water to sustain industrial cleaning processes or keep landscaping lush, demonstrating a commitment to 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ance) goals while lowering overhead costs.


2. Emergency Water Storage: A Buffer Against Instability


Municipal water outages, whether due to maintenance or infrastructure failure, are a reality. Flotek’s storage solutions allow both homes and businesses to create a "buffer" system.


  • The "Back-Up" System: By installing a Flotek tank in-line with your main water supply, the tank remains full at all times. If the municipal supply fails, a simple pump or gravity-fed system keeps your taps running.


  • Business Continuity: For restaurants, laundromats, and small manufacturers in Potchefstroom, an afternoon without water is an afternoon of lost revenue. Flotek’s high-capacity tanks ensure that business stays "as usual" even when the local grid is down.
